Where To Find Diatomaceous Earth At Walmart

Dearth diatomaceous earth powder is a nontoxic mineral made from finely ground fossils that is fed to animals to control internal parasitesearth powder can also be sprinkled on pet bedding and in kennels to control pests like fleas and cockroachesiatomaceous earth d is often used instead of boric acid.